#3d2730 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3d2730 is composed of 23.9% red, 15.3%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.1% magenta, 21.3% yellow and 76.1% black. It has a hue angle of 335.5 degrees, a saturation of 22% and a lightness of 19.6%. #3d2730 color hex could be obtained by blending #7a4e60 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#3d2730

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f4f6 is the lightest one.
